While the opportunities are obvious in China for instance EU food and drink exports to China jumped from EUR 1.2 billion (USD 1.6 billion) in 2007 to EUR 3.3 billion (USD 4.3 billion) in 2011 getting into China has been a bureaucratic chore for many importers, who are required to ship through a licensed Chinese corporate entity. The use of grey channels and patchy cold chain and logistics networks in China has however caused worries over the safety of food products
